Key Buying Factors for a Trunk Bike Rack for SUV
Fit and Vehicle Compatibility
Check that the rack is designed to work with your SUV’s hatch shape, spoiler clearance, and rear-mounted spare tire situation if applicable. Adjustable arms and multiple strap points can make a big difference in achieving a stable fit.
Bike Capacity and Weight
Choose the number of bikes you need regularly, not just occasionally. A Trunk Bike Rack for SUV use should carry your typical load without forcing you to max out the rack every trip.
Protection and Stability
Look for anti-sway features, padded contact points, and secure cradles that reduce frame rubbing and bike-to-bike contact. These details matter more as speed, road vibration, and bike count increase.
Ease of Installation and Storage
If you’ll remove the rack often, prioritize foldable arms, tool-free setup, and a compact folded profile. Easier handling usually leads to better day-to-day use and less hassle before rides.
Security and Durability
Locks, rust-resistant materials, and durable straps help extend rack life and reduce worries during travel. For frequent use, sturdier construction is worth paying for.
Who Should Buy Which Trunk Bike Rack for SUV?
Choose a 3-bike rack if you ride with family, friends, or kids and want flexibility for group outings. Pick a 2-bike rack if you mainly carry solo or tandem loads and want a simpler, lighter setup. If you value convenience most, look for a premium Trunk Bike Rack for SUV use with tool-free installation and foldable arms. If budget matters most, a straightforward strap-on design can still deliver solid everyday performance when matched to your vehicle and riding routine.
